Nine Palestinians, including three journalists, were killed in an Israeli airstrike on Gaza's Beit Lahiya town on Saturday, amid ongoing ceasefire talks between Hamas leaders and mediators in Cairo. The Israeli military claimed the strikes targeted "terrorists" operating a drone, but Palestinian officials and witnesses denied any threat to Israeli forces.
